  2. The Planet Earth III team filmed in 43 countries and six continents during the five-year production. The series required 134 individual shoots, 50 of which were managed remotely due to the travel restrictions in place during the COVID-19 pandemic.

Oct 26, 2023 · “One of the most recent shoots we did together was filming the opening for the Planet Earth III series in a quintessential English meadow in Kent, in the Downe Bank Nature Reserve. Sir David walked in the same footfalls that Charles Darwin trod some 100 years before, and it seemed a very fitting location.
